A 36-year-old man from Tilburg has been arrested in the investigation into a shooting at a chip shop in Tilburg. The shooting took place on Thursday afternoon on the terrace of the chip shop ‘t Belske on Thomas van Aquinostraat. A 52-year-old man from Dongen was injured.
Police investigation
After the shooting, the area was cordoned off for investigation. There were bullet casings on the street and forensic investigators were investigating the evidence. Witnesses were also heard and camera images viewed. The shooter fled after the incident.
The investigation led to a 36-year-old man from Tilburg later that afternoon. He was arrested on suspicion of involvement in the shooting.
What exactly happened and what led to the shooting incident is still being investigated by the police. The exact role of the suspect is also being further investigated.
